dibimbing.id - 10 Rekomendasi Machine Learning Framework Populer 2025

10 Rekomendasi Machine Learning Framework Populer 2025

Irhan Hisyam Dwi Nugroho

22 August 2025

334

Image Banner

Warga Bimbingan yang lagi mendalami machine learning pasti butuh alat bantu yang tepat buat belajar dan bikin model. Salah satu yang wajib dikenal adalah machine learning framework.

Framework ini bikin proses membangun model jadi lebih cepat, efisien, dan nggak perlu ribet dari nol. Cocok dipakai oleh pemula sampai yang udah sering main data.

Biar nggak bingung pilih yang mana, MinDi udah rangkum 10 rekomendasi machine learning framework paling populer di 2025. Langsung aja kita bahas bareng, yuk!


Apa itu Machine Learning Framework?

Machine learning framework adalah kumpulan tools, library, dan komponen siap pakai yang digunakan untuk membangun, melatih, dan menjalankan model machine learning. 

Framework ini dibuat untuk mempermudah proses pengembangan agar nggak perlu semuanya dikerjakan dari nol. 

Di dalamnya biasanya sudah tersedia fungsi-fungsi penting seperti preprocessing data, algoritma, hingga evaluasi model. 

Dengan bantuan framework, proses eksperimen jadi lebih cepat, efisien, dan hasilnya bisa langsung diterapkan ke dunia nyata.

Baca juga: Panduan Memilih Bootcamp AI & Machine Learning untuk Pemula


Fungsi Utama Machine Learning Framework

Sumber: Canva

Warga Bimbingan, machine learning framework bukan cuma alat bantu, tapi bagian penting dalam membangun model dari awal sampai selesai. Yuk, baca sampai akhir biar makin paham fungsinya!


1. Mempermudah Pembuatan Model

Framework menyediakan struktur dan kode dasar yang bisa langsung digunakan tanpa harus mulai dari nol. 

Hal ini sangat membantu dalam mempercepat proses eksperimen dan pengembangan. Jadi, Warga Bimbingan bisa lebih fokus ke logika model, bukan repot di teknis dasar.


2. Menyediakan Tools untuk Pelatihan dan Evaluasi

Banyak framework sudah dilengkapi dengan fungsi pelatihan model dan pengukuran performa. 

Proses seperti split data, validasi, dan testing bisa dilakukan dengan beberapa baris kode saja. Ini bikin workflow jadi lebih rapi dan minim kesalahan manual.


3. Mendukung Visualisasi dan Debugging

Beberapa framework punya fitur visualisasi seperti grafik training, loss curve, atau evaluasi hasil prediksi. 

Fitur ini memudahkan dalam membaca kinerja model secara real-time. Dengan begitu, kesalahan atau pola yang tidak sesuai bisa cepat ditemukan dan diperbaiki.


4. Membantu Deploy Model ke Produksi

Framework modern mendukung integrasi langsung ke cloud atau sistem produksi. Model yang sudah dilatih bisa langsung digunakan dalam aplikasi nyata tanpa perlu konversi rumit. 

Ini sangat berguna buat Warga Bimbingan yang mau bawa hasil belajarnya ke level profesional.

Baca juga: 5 Komponen Utama Kecerdasan Buatan dan Aplikasinya


Machine Learning Framework Terbaik 2025

Sumber: Canva

Warga Bimbingan, memilih framework yang tepat bisa bikin proses belajar dan kerja jadi jauh lebih efisien. Yuk, cari tahu mana yang paling cocok buat kamu!


1. TensorFlow

TensorFlow dikembangkan oleh Google dan jadi salah satu framework paling populer untuk deep learning. Framework ini sering dipilih karena stabil, scalable, dan cocok untuk kebutuhan produksi model dalam skala besar.

Penggunaan TensorFlow cukup luas, dari riset, prototyping, sampai deployment ke cloud dan mobile. Ekosistemnya juga mendukung penuh, mulai dari TensorBoard, TFX, hingga integrasi dengan Keras.

Fitur:

  1. Mendukung deep learning dan neural network skala besar
  2. Bisa dijalankan di berbagai platform (desktop, mobile, cloud)
  3. Punya ekosistem pendukung yang lengkap (TensorBoard, TFX, dsb)

Kekurangan:

  1. Agak sulit dipahami oleh pemula
  2. Dokumentasi cukup teknis dan bisa membingungkan di awal

Baca juga: Panduan Lengkap Belajar Prompt AI untuk Pemula, Udah Coba?


2. Theano

Theano adalah framework lama yang dulu sangat berpengaruh dalam perkembangan deep learning. Meski sudah tidak aktif dikembangkan, masih banyak digunakan untuk riset dan referensi akademik.

Framework ini fokus pada optimasi matematis dan komputasi numerik di GPU. Sering jadi dasar dari framework lain seperti Keras di masa awal.

Fitur:

  1. Optimasi komputasi numerik dan diferensiasi otomatis
  2. Kompatibel dengan GPU dan mendukung Python
  3. Sering digunakan dalam pendidikan dan riset

Kekurangan:

  1. Tidak lagi dikembangkan secara aktif
  2. Komunitas kecil dan sedikit dukungan baru


3. Scikit-learn

Scikit-learn adalah framework berbasis Python yang ideal untuk machine learning klasik. Banyak digunakan dalam pembelajaran, penelitian, dan prototipe karena kemudahannya.

Framework ini menyediakan berbagai algoritma siap pakai seperti klasifikasi, regresi, dan clustering. Cocok banget buat Warga Bimbingan yang baru mulai belajar ML.

Fitur:

  1. Sintaks simpel dan dokumentasi lengkap
  2. Banyak model klasik tersedia langsung
  3. Kompatibel dengan NumPy dan pandas

Kekurangan:

  1. Tidak mendukung deep learning atau jaringan saraf
  2. Kurang cocok untuk proyek berskala besar


4. Caffe

Caffe adalah framework yang dikenal cepat dan ringan, terutama untuk tugas image classification. Banyak digunakan untuk deployment model di perangkat terbatas seperti mobile.

Framework ini menggunakan arsitektur model yang terdefinisi secara eksplisit dalam file konfigurasi. Cocok untuk proyek dengan kebutuhan real-time processing.

Fitur:

  1. Cepat dalam training dan inference
  2. Mendukung banyak model pra-latih (pre-trained)
  3. Cocok untuk visi komputer dan image recognition

Kekurangan:

  1. Terlalu rigid, kurang fleksibel untuk eksperimen baru
  2. Dokumentasi terbatas dan komunitasnya makin sepi


5. Apache Mahout

Apache Mahout dirancang untuk komputasi machine learning berskala besar di atas Hadoop. Framework ini banyak digunakan untuk clustering, filtering, dan rekomendasi.

Mahout mendukung integrasi dengan ekosistem Big Data seperti Apache Spark. Meski tidak sepopuler framework modern, tetap relevan untuk kebutuhan enterprise.

Fitur:

  1. Fokus pada pemrosesan data skala besar
  2. Bisa berjalan di atas Hadoop dan Spark
  3. Mendukung berbagai algoritma berbasis statistik

Kekurangan:

  1. Terlalu teknis dan kurang intuitif
  2. Kurang dukungan untuk deep learning


6. Apache Spark (MLlib)

Apache Spark MLlib adalah pustaka machine learning dari Spark yang dirancang untuk data berskala besar. Cocok untuk analisis data secara terdistribusi di lingkungan big data.

MLlib menyederhanakan pemrosesan model klasik seperti regresi, klasifikasi, dan clustering. Sangat ideal untuk sistem data streaming dan analitik real-time.

Fitur:

  1. Bisa memproses data besar secara paralel
  2. Terintegrasi langsung dengan Spark SQL dan DataFrame
  3. Mendukung berbagai algoritma ML klasik

Kekurangan:

  1. Tidak mendukung deep learning secara langsung
  2. Kurva belajar cukup tinggi bagi pemula


7. PyTorch

PyTorch dikembangkan oleh Meta dan menjadi framework favorit untuk riset dan pengembangan model AI. Framework ini menawarkan fleksibilitas tinggi dan lebih intuitif bagi pengguna Python.

Dengan dynamic computation graph, PyTorch memungkinkan eksperimen yang cepat dan interaktif. Kini juga makin stabil untuk digunakan dalam lingkungan produksi.

Fitur:

  1. Sintaks Pythonic dan mudah digunakan
  2. Dynamic graph yang fleksibel untuk eksperimen
  3. Komunitas aktif dan terus bertumbuh

Kekurangan:

  1. Dulu kurang optimal untuk deployment (sekarang sudah membaik)
  2. Dokumentasi kadang kurang lengkap untuk fitur baru


8. Amazon SageMaker

SageMaker adalah layanan machine learning berbasis cloud dari AWS yang menyederhanakan proses build, train, dan deploy model. Framework ini cocok untuk perusahaan yang ingin solusi end-to-end tanpa banyak konfigurasi.

SageMaker mendukung AutoML, model hosting, dan integrasi dengan berbagai framework ML populer. Semua dijalankan langsung lewat platform cloud AWS.

Fitur:

  1. End-to-end pipeline ML di cloud
  2. Mendukung training, tuning, dan deployment otomatis
  3. Integrasi penuh dengan AWS

Kekurangan:

  1. Tergantung pada ekosistem AWS
  2. Biaya bisa tinggi untuk pemakaian jangka panjang


9. Accord.NET

Accord.NET adalah framework machine learning untuk pengguna .NET, terutama yang bekerja dengan C#. Framework ini cocok untuk aplikasi desktop dan pemrosesan sinyal di lingkungan Windows.

Accord.NET menyediakan banyak fitur untuk visi komputer, statistik, dan pemrosesan audio. Meskipun kurang populer di dunia data science, tetap relevan bagi developer .NET.

Fitur:

  1. Kompatibel dengan Visual Studio dan C#
  2. Mendukung pengolahan citra, sinyal, dan statistik
  3. Dokumentasi cukup jelas untuk pengguna .NET

Kekurangan:

  1. Tidak didukung di luar platform .NET
  2. Komunitas kecil dan update tidak terlalu aktif


10. Microsoft Cognitive Toolkit (CNTK)

CNTK adalah framework deep learning dari Microsoft yang berfokus pada performa tinggi. Framework ini mendukung komputasi GPU dan cocok untuk skenario industri.

CNTK dapat digunakan melalui Python atau C++ dan mendukung model jaringan saraf skala besar. Cocok untuk yang membutuhkan kecepatan dalam training.

Fitur:

  1. Optimasi tinggi di GPU
  2. Mendukung feedforward dan recurrent neural network
  3. Integrasi baik dengan Microsoft Azure

Kekurangan:

  1. Kurang fleksibel dibanding TensorFlow atau PyTorch
  2. Komunitas dan dokumentasi terbatas


Ingin Jadi AI & Machine Learning Engineer?

Setelah membaca 10 rekomendasi machine learning framework populer 2025, sekarang saatnya Warga Bimbingan memanfaatkan pengetahuan ini untuk melangkah lebih jauh dan membangun karier di dunia kecerdasan buatan!

Yuk, ikuti Bootcamp AI & Machine Learning Engineer di dibimbing.id! Di sini, kamu akan belajar cara membangun model AI dari awal, memahami konsep machine learning, deep learning, hingga implementasi menggunakan framework populer seperti TensorFlow, PyTorch, dan Scikit-learn.

Belajar langsung dari mentor berpengalaman dengan kurikulum praktis dan aplikatif yang disusun berdasarkan kebutuhan industri. Kamu akan dipandu memahami teori, praktik proyek real-world, dan strategi untuk siap kerja di bidang AI.

Dengan lebih dari 840+ hiring partner dan tingkat keberhasilan alumni hingga 96%, peluang kariermu di dunia AI & teknologi data terbuka lebar—dari startup, korporasi besar, hingga perusahaan teknologi global.

Jadi, tunggu apa lagi? Daftar sekarang disini dan mulai perjalananmu menjadi seorang AI & Machine Learning Engineer profesional. #BimbingSampeJadi


Referensi

  1. Top 10 Machine Learning Frameworks in 2025 [Buka]


Share

Author Image

Irhan Hisyam Dwi Nugroho

Irhan Hisyam Dwi Nugroho is an SEO Specialist and Content Writer with 4 years of experience in optimizing websites and writing relevant content for various brands and industries. Currently, I also work as a Content Writer at Dibimbing.id and actively share content about technology, SEO, and digital marketing through various platforms.

Hi!👋
Kalau kamu butuh bantuan,
hubungi kami via WhatsApp ya!